Recovery for Elderly

On elderly people, an experienced dental surgeon will perform the procedure meticulously. Compared to tooth extraction, you can recover quickly from implant procedure, and you may experience discomfort lasting 3 to 5 days.
Dentists would administer medication to patients to ease the comfort of the procedure. Using a fixed denture, the dentists may restore the implants immediately which otherwise require 2 to 3 months for healing.

Another dental implant option for elderly is the placement of a fixed prosthesis. This is also called as a hybrid. In this case, the dentist will place 4 to 6 implants that resemble your natural teeth and this method offers more comfort than any other dental restoration technique.
